You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@continuum.apache.org by oc...@apache.org on 2009/01/07 10:28:02 UTC

svn commit: r732284 - /contin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java

Author: oching
Date: Wed Jan  7 01:28:01 2009
New Revision: 732284

URL: http://svn.apache.org/viewvc?rev=732284&view=rev
Log:
updated test cases in DefaultContinuumTest wrt to changes for parallel builds

Modified:
    contin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java

Modified: contin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java
URL: http://svn.apache.org/viewvc/contin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java?rev=732284&r1=732283&r2=732284&view=diff
==============================================================================
--- contin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java (original)
+++ continuum/branches/continuum-parallel-builds/continuum-core/src/test/java/org/apache/maven/continuum/DefaultContinuumTest.java Wed Jan  7 01:28:01 2009
@@ -40,8 +40,6 @@
 import org.apache.maven.continuum.model.project.ProjectNotifier;
 import org.apache.maven.continuum.project.builder.ContinuumProjectBuildingResult;
 import org.apache.maven.continuum.utils.ContinuumUrlValidator;
-import org.codehaus.plexus.taskqueue.TaskQueue;
-import org.codehaus.plexus.taskqueue.execution.TaskQueueExecutor;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
 
@@ -59,19 +57,7 @@
     {
         lookup( Continuum.ROLE );
     }
-
-    public void testLookups()
-        throws Exception
-    {
-        lookup( TaskQueue.ROLE, "build-project" );
-
-        lookup( TaskQueue.ROLE, "check-out-project" );
-
-        lookup( TaskQueueExecutor.ROLE, "build-project" );
-
-        lookup( TaskQueueExecutor.ROLE, "check-out-project" );
-    }
-
+    
     public void testAddMavenTwoProjectSet()
         throws Exception
     {
@@ -352,10 +338,8 @@
         throws Exception
     {
         Continuum continuum = (Continuum) lookup( Continuum.ROLE );
-
-        TaskQueueManager taskQueueManager = (TaskQueueManager) lookup( TaskQueueManager.ROLE );
         
-        BuildsManager parallelBuildsManager = (BuildsManager) lookup( BuildsManager.class, "parallel" );
+        BuildsManager parallelBuildsManager = continuum.getBuildsManager();
         
         String url = getTestFile( "src/test-projects/project1/pom.xml" ).toURL().toExternalForm();
 
@@ -370,14 +354,11 @@
         assertEquals( Project.class, projects.get( 0 ).getClass() );
 
         Project project = (Project) projects.get( 0 );
-
-        /*assertTrue( "project missing from the checkout queue",
-                    parallelBuildsManager.removeProjectFromCheckoutQueue( project.getId() ) );*/
-        /*assertTrue( "project missing from the checkout queue",
-                    taskQueueManager.removeProjectFromCheckoutQueue( project.getId() ) );
-
+        
+        parallelBuildsManager.removeProjectFromCheckoutQueue( project.getId() );
+        
         assertFalse( "project still exist on the checkout queue",
-                     taskQueueManager.removeProjectFromCheckoutQueue( project.getId() ) );*/
+                     parallelBuildsManager.isInAnyCheckoutQueue( project.getId() ) );
     }
 
     public void testAddAntProjectWithdefaultBuildDef()